Top 10 reasons to Find a Date Online
I'm often surprised by the number of people who are unsure if online dating is right for them. I think online dating is great way for just about anybody to meet new people. Lets take a look at my top ten reasons for dating online. 1. You can meet anyone anywhere Its easy for you make new friends around the world. You have the opportunity to meet people in different cities, states or provinces, and even countries. 2. Knowledge of the person You have the opportunity to get to know someone before you even meet them. Being able to have fun conversations with a person online before you head out on that first date saves you from the date from hell. 3. Sexual orientation This is a huge advantage for some. It can be very difficult to find a date if you have a more unique sexual orientation. 4. Religion If your Christian you can find others who share the same beliefs as you do. In today's society that can be very difficult and the Internet makes it easy. 5. Fun services Maybe your not looking for a long term relationship and just want some fun. This too is made very easy with online dating services. 6. Web Cam and Chat Some people just want a little show in front of there computer. With a fast connection to the Internet you can have all this and much more. This could be better then going out to the strippers if this is your type of thing. 7. Single Parents If your a single parent you will find dating online is much easier. Finding other single parents or people who don't care that you have children makes things ohhhh so easier for you. 8. Its Cheap Lets face it online dating services aren't really that expensive. They provide you with a bunch of quality services and a great community of people for you to meet. All of this is done at a low cost and can be done from your home. 9. Find People with the same Interests Dating services lets your narrow down your criteria of people to find someone that enjoys the same things you do in life. 10. Find the love of your life Yes this may seem obvious but you really could meet someone that you spend the rest of your life with.
